| Nomination for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ine | 
| Year: | 1944 | 
| Number: | 10 - 0 | 
|  | 
 
| Nominee: 
 | 
| Name: | Otto H Warburg | 
| Gender: | M | 
| Year, Birth: | 1883 | 
| Year, Death: | 1970 | 
| Profession: | NP med, 1931. Prof | 
| University: | Kaiser-Wilhelm-Institut für Biologie (now Max Planck Institute of Biology) | 
| City: | Berlin | 
| Country: | GERMANY (DE) | 
| Awarded the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ine 1931 | 
|  | 
 
| Motivation: | Work on nicotinic acid amide, discovery of the yellow enzyme, elucidation of the mechanism of fermentation and 
isolation of a series of enzymes involved in fermentation. |
